What is it about?
This award winning article (Honorable MentionBest Essay, 2019 Catholic Press Association Awards) explores ways in which Catholics, understanding the legitimate breadth of Catholic teaching, may continue to be a part of a health care system increasingly hostile to their faith and practices.

Why is it important?
Understanding the legitimate breadth of permissible activity for Catholics involved in caring for patients is essential to a continued Catholic presence in health care.
Perspectives
The starting pint for understanding how Catholics can continue to be a part of an increasingly difficult health care environment is to understand the legitimate breadth of permissible activity, and to recognize that there can and will be differences of opinion about them.
